- Now with a longer neck to seal even better.
- Threads into the filter for a secure seal so the filter can be removed from the tight space without spilling oil
- T-handle makes removal and installation easier
- The tool also allows the technician to pre-lube the filter before installation

Item works exactly as described for removing an oil filer from my 2018 Ram 2500 with Cummins diesel. Remove the filter and gently rest it on whatever is directly below it, but still hold it from tipping over. Use other hand to install this until snug against the o-ring/seal on top of the oil filter. Turn said oil filter sideways to remove without dumping a quart, or more, of used engine oil all over the frame. Remove the tool from old filter, clean, and install on new filter and reverse the process to get the new filter that has been filled with fresh oil in without spilling. Other reviews mentioned it could cover more of the filter seal, and while I agree it could, it still covers enough that it doesn't leak.

To access the filter, you have to reach through a small hole behind next to the front passenger tire, and with a cap wrench, turn the filter. The filter has no choice but to slide downward, and then to remove, you must tilt sideways. What a mess. Folks use plastic bags to catch oil, or just make a mess. This simple device keep the oil mess to a minimum, provided you can get this installed before you either burn your hand, or drop the filter anyway. If you get this installed, then the filter can be yanked out without spilling a drop.

This gadget is worth every penny. After you get the oil filter loose set it down, screw the plug in gently but it does not need to be real tight. I turn the wheel hard right just to give me a little room. Pull the filter out from the side. No drips, no mess. Put the filter over your oil pan and remove the plug. I add oil to the new filter, oil the gasket and screw in the plug. Slide the new filter in , remove the plug and install the filter. See video on you tube
